the smell afterwards is the only problem i encoutned.

other flyers comments below:

I've used diesel fuel, mixed with Marvel Mystery oil with good success.
About one gal of fuel with 4 or 5 oz of MMO. Not too hard to clean up,
either.

almag, with a little marvel mistry oil mixed in.

1 agree . After trying every available product and a number of
concoctions, ALMAG produces the most volume with the longest hang-time.
Significant increase in hang-time can be had when gasoline is added. The
longer the mixture is allowed to sit and "ferment" the better the
smoldering process, and the longer the hang-time. Nothing like burying
an aerobat...especially when the sound goes away (denser - significantly
absorbs the exhaust note)!

ALMAG. And if it needs a little thinning, use mineral spirits.
Diesel
fuel will give the smoke a gray color.


that looks like a rich engine.... Try some straight liquid paraffin if you
want some real smoke!!!
And leaves no mess like that stuff does!!

Where do u find liquid paraffin???

at a restaurant supply store, I had Astrohog get it for me, the stuff is
like $7 per gallon, and leaves no residue on the plane, and has awesome
white puffy smoke!
